### `position_state_changed`
|
||||
|
||||
Fired whenever there is a change in state of any key after a matrix scan.
|
||||
|
||||
The column/row data coming from the matrix is converted into an integer key `position` representing the 0 based index of the key that was pressed. Positions go from left to right, top to bottom, starting from 0.
|
||||
|
||||
That `state` bool represents whether the key is pressed or not.
|
||||
|
||||
`keymap` subscribes to these events, processes them against the configured keymap configuration and raises `keycode_state_changed` with the parsed keycodes.

### `keycode_state_changed`
|
||||
|
||||
todo
|
||||
|
||||
That's for the state of a specific hid usage (keycode) being pressed/released.
|
||||
Those events would be what you would feed into a WPM calculation.
|
||||
Fired in response to processing a `position_state_changed` event which is processed against the keymap configuration and raises `keycode_state_changed` events with the parsed keycode and pressed state.
